how long has emacs been idle?

From: Roland Winkler
Date: 27 Nov 2003 15:23:16 +0100
I have a timer function that is called every 60s. I would like to
modify the code such that this happens only when emacs has been idle
for not more than, say, 5 min. Is there a variable that my code
could check in order to know for how long emacs has been idle?

